The last 4 years we were in the draft lottery, we won... 1992- We won the lottery and selected a man known as Shaq. we were the 2nd worst team, so we had the 2nd highest percentage of ping pong balls. 1993-We won the lottery WITH ONE PING PONG BALL. We were the best team out of the lottery teams and recieved 1 ping pong ball and won it to select Chris Webber, who we ended up trading for Penny Hardaway. We then made the playoffs 8 out of 10 years... 1998 and 2000 were the years that we missed it and we lost the lottery. 2004-We won the lottery, we were the worst team in the NBA and we selected Dwight Howard 2005-We lost the lottery and got the 11th selection and we drafted Fran Vasquez. -------------------------------------- Pat Wiliams has been to all of those lotteries. So we have won 50% of the lotteries that we have been in since 1992. We lost last year, which would mean if the trend continued that we would win the lottery this year. Pat Williams will be at the lottery tomorrow night at 7:30 pm ET. We have 8 balls out of 1000 in the lottery this year for a great .8% chance.
